Buckner Field Trip

The first graders had been collecting new shoes and socks to donate to Buckner International. We went to their facility to learn how the organization is helping children worldwide receive new shoes. The kids helped prepare the shoes by lacing them, putting a rubber band around them and writing a note to the recipient of the new shoes.  The kids had a great time working hard so that children could receive some much-needed shoes. 



The kids got to experience what it would feel like if they were one of the many children who have to walk to school without shoes. They experienced three types of grounds that are found around the world. It did not feel good!
